  • Background: In order to measure neutron energy spectra, the conventional Bonner Sphere Spectrometers (BSS) are widely used. In this spectrometer, several measurements with different size Bonner spheres are required. Operators should, therefore, place these spheres in several times to a measurement point where radiation dose might be relatively high. In order to reduce this effort, novel neutron energy spectrometer using an onion-like single Bonner sphere was proposed in our group. This Bonner sphere has multiple sensitive spherical shell layers in the single sphere. In this spectrometer, a band-shaped thermal neutron detection medium, which consists of a LiF-ZnS mixed powder scintillator sheet and a wavelength-shifting (WLS) fiber readout, was looped to each sphere at equal angular intervals. Amount of LiF neutron converter is reduced near polar region, where the band-shaped detectors are concentrated, in order to uniform the directional sensitivity. The LiF-ZnS mixed powder has an advantage of extremely high light yield. However, since it is opaque, scintillation photons cannot be collect uniformly. This type of detector shows no characteristic shape in the pulse height spectrum. Subsequently, it is difficult to set the pulse height discrimination level. This issue causes sensitivity fluctuation due to gain instability of photodetectors and/or electric modules. Materials and Methods: In order to solve this problem, we propose to replace the LiF-ZnS mixed powder into a flexible and Transparent RUbber SheeT type $LiCaAlF_6$ (TRUST LiCAF) scintillator. TRUST LiCAF scintillator can show a peak shape corresponding to neutron absorption events in the pulse height spectrum. Results and Discussion: We fabricated the prototype detector with five sensitive layers using TRUST LiCAF scintillator and conducted basic experiments to evaluate the directional uniformity of the sensitivity. Conclusion: The fabricated detector shows excellent directional uniformity of the neutron sensitivity.

  • We report the status of the cold neutron triple-axis spectrometer (Cold TAS) and thermal neutron triple-axis spectrometer (Thermal TAS) installed at HANARO. Cold TAS, whose specifications are standard across the world, is in the final phase of commissioning. Proper instrument operation was confirmed through a feasibility study of phonon measurements and data analyses with resolution convolution. In contrast, Thermal TAS is in the initial phase of commissioning, and improvement of the monochromator drum is now in progress from the viewpoint of radiation shielding. In addition, we report recent activities in the development of neutron basic elements, that is, film-coated Si-wafer collimators, which are promising for use in triple-axis spectroscopy, particularly in Cold TAS.

  • 중성자 스펙트럼을 측정하기 위해 $^6Li$ 중성자 분광계를 설치하고 $^{137}Cs$$^{207}Bi$ 점선원을 사용하여 $^6Li$ 검출관의 특성을 파악하고 $^{241}Am-Be$ 중성자 선원을 사용하여 중성자 포획피이크를 측정하였으며, $^6Li$ (n, ${\alpha}$) T 반응에 의한 에너지 파고스펙트럼을 측정하였다. 또한 중성자 선원의 조사 시간의 변화, 선원과 검출관 사이의 거리의 변화, 파고분석기의 문턱조절자를 미세하게 변환시키는 경우에 파고스펙트럼을 측정하였다.

  • The vuv spectrometer for ITER main plasma measurement is designed as a five-channel spectral system. To develop and verify the design, a two-channel prototype system was fabricated with No. 3 (14.4-31.8 nm) and No. 4 (29.0-60.0 nm) among the five channels. For test of the prototype system, a hollow cathode lamp is used as a light source. The system is composed of a collimating mirror to collect the light from source to slit, and two holographic diffraction gratings with toroidal geometry to diffract and also to collimate the light from the common slit to detectors. The overall system performance was verified by comparing the measured spectral resolutions with the calculated spectral resolutions. And we also have developed liquid jet target system. This study is about a neutron generator, which is designed to overcome many of the limitations of traditional beam-target neutron generators by utilizing a liquid target. One of the most critical aspects of the beam-target neutron generator is the target integrity under the beam exposure. A liquid target can be a good solution to overcome damage to the target such as target erosion and depletion of hydrogen isotopes in the active layer, especially for the ones operating at high neutron fluxes and maintained relatively thin with no need for water cooling. In this study, liquid target containing hydrogen has been developed and tested.

  • Li$^{7}$ (p, n) Be$^{7}$ 원자핵반응에서 Li target의 두께와 입사양자의 에너지를 적절히 선정하므로써 1-n sec 파동 Van de Graaff 가속도로부터 keV 영역에서의 연속중성자spectrum을 발생시키고 92% 농축된 5mm 두께의 $B^{10}$ 판과 4개의 4"$\times$3" NaI (T1) 발광체로 이루어진 속중성자검출기를 이용 속중성자 비행시간법에 의한 중성자spectrometer 를 제작하였다. 장치의 에너지 분해능은 50 keV에서 0.3%보다 양호하며 신호대잡음비도 개량되었다. 이를 이용하여 몇가지 분석된 단일동위원소의 전단면적을 측정하고 R-matrix 전자계산 code로 분석하였다. 각 공명에 따르는 스핀식와 공명인수들을 찾아내었다.

  • A neutron generation system was developed to induce fissile fission in a lead slowing down spectrometer (LSDS) system. The source neutron is one of the key factors for LSDS system work. The LSDS was developed to quantify the isotopic contents of fissile materials in spent nuclear fuel and recycled fuel. The source neutron is produced at a multilayered target by the (e,${\gamma}$)(${\gamma}$,n) reaction and slowed down at the lead medium. Activation analysis of the target materials is necessary to estimate the lifetime, durability, and safety of the target system. The CINDER90 code was used for the activation analysis, and it can involve three-dimensional geometry, position dependent neutron flux, and multigroup cross-section libraries. Several sensitivity calculations for a metal target with different geometries, materials, and coolants were done to achieve a high neutron generation rate and a low activation characteristic. Based on the results of the activation analysis, tantalum was chosen as a target material due to its better activation characteristics, and helium gas was suggested as a coolant. In addition, activation in a lead medium was performed. After a distance of 55 cm from the lead surface to the neutron incidence, the neutron intensity dramatically decreased; this result indicates very low activation.

  • 원자력발전소 및 입자 가속기 등 상용화된 원자력관계시설에서는 해당 시설 내부의 구조 및 위치 등에 따라 다양한 에너지를 가진 중성자스펙트럼을 나타내며 이에 대한 중성자선량 평가 및 작업자의 방사선방호 조치에 대한 수요는 점차 증가하고 있다. 중성자스펙트럼을 측정하기 위해서 일반적으로 보너구 스펙트로메터가 많이 이용된다. 보너구 스펙트로메터를 이용한 중성자 스펙트럼 측정의 경우 중성자검출기의 반응함수, 초기추정 스펙트럼, 계수율 측정값을 사용하여 중성자스펙트럼 언폴딩을 수행하게 된다. 본 연구에서는 MC50 사이클로트론에서 발생하는 중성자스펙트럼을 LiI 섬광검출기 기반의 보너구 스펙트로메터를 이용하여 측정하였으며 표적에 입사되는 양성자 에너지와 위치에 따른 중성자선속, 중성자 평균에너지 및 선량률 자료를 정량적으로 평가하였다.

  • 극저준위 방사능측정시스템의 백그라운드에 영향을 주는 중성자를 차폐하기 위한 차폐체를 설계하였다. 중성자 차폐방법은 고 밀도 폴리에틸렌을 이용하여 고속중성자를 감속한 후 $B_4C$를 이용하여 감속된 열중성자를 흡수하는 방법을 이용하였다. 몬테카를로 모사방법인 MCNP4B 코드를 이용하여 계산한 결과 고 밀도 폴리에틸렌의 두께가 10 cm 일 때 열중성자속이 최대가 되는 것으로 나타났으며 감속된 중성자의 흡수는 용제에 자연상태의 $B_4C$ 분말을 30 w% 섞을 경우 2 mm의 두께에서 94%의 중성자 흡수가 일어나는 것으로 나타났다. 또한 몬테카를로 모사를 통한 계산결과의 타당성 여부를 조사하기 위하여 중성자 차폐실험 장치를 제작하여 실험 결과와 비교하였으며, 비교 결과 실험값과 일치하는 것으로 나타났다.

  • The high efficiency moderated-type neutron spectrometer and doseequivalent counter were developed for the measurement of low level environmental neutrons. By using these detectors, the neutron energy spectra and dose equivalent rates due to skyshine effect were measured in the environment surrounding the accelerator facilities and also the altitude variation of cosmic ray neutrons in the aircraft flying over Japan.

  • A future nuclear energy system is being developed at Korea Atomic Energy Research Institute (KAERI), the system involves a Sodium Fast Reactor (SFR) linked with the pyro-process. The pyro-process produces a source material to fabricate a SFR fuel rod. Therefore, an isotopic fissile content assay is very important for fuel rod safety and SFR economics. A new technology for an analysis of isotopic fissile content has been proposed using a lead slowing down spectrometer (LSDS). The new technology has several features for a fissile analysis from spent fuel: direct isotopic fissile assay, no background interference, and no requirement from burnup history information. Several calculations were done on the designed spectrometer geometry: detection sensitivity, neutron energy spectrum analysis, neutron fission characteristics, self shielding analysis, and neutron production mechanism. The spectrum was well organized even at low neutron energy and the threshold fission chamber was a proper choice to get prompt fast fission neutrons. The characteristic fission signature was obtained in slowing down neutron energy from each fissile isotope. Another application of LSDS is for an optimum design of the spent fuel storage, maximization of the burnup credit and provision of the burnup code correction factor. Additionally, an isotopic fissile content assay will contribute to an increase in transparency and credibility for the utilization of spent fuel nuclear material, as internationally demanded.
